1-1                                   AN ACT
 1-2     relating to the requirement that state employees present proof of
 1-3     selective service registration or exemption.
 1-4           B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
 1-5           SECTION 1.  Chapter 651, Government Code, is amended by
 1-6     adding Section 651.005 to read as follows:
 1-7           Sec. 651.005.  REQUIREMENT OF SELECTIVE SERVICE REGISTRATION
 1-8     OR EXEMPTION.  (a)  An agency in any branch of state government may
 1-9     not hire a person as an employee if the person is of the age and
1-10     gender that would require a  person residing in the United States
1-11     to register with the selective service system under federal law,
1-12     unless the person presents proof of the person's:
1-13                 (1)  registration with the selective service system as
1-14     required by federal law; or
1-15                 (2)  exemption from registration with the selective
1-16     service system.
1-17           (b)  This section does not apply to a person employed by a
1-18     state agency before September 1, 1999, as long as the person's
1-19     employment by the agency is continuous.
1-20           SECTION 2.  This Act takes effect September 1, 1999.
